Urinary tract infection is a relatively common phenomenon. Anyone has the chance of suffering from this disease. There are many causes of urinary tract infection, especially for women. Because of their special body structure, the chance of suffering from this disease is much higher than that of men. When women suffer from urinary tract infection, they will experience redness and swelling of the urethra, a tingling sensation, back pain, abnormal urination, and even fever and chills.

What to do if a woman has a urinary tract infection

1. General treatment: When symptoms are obvious, you should rest in bed, drink plenty of water, urinate frequently, and alkalize urine appropriately.

2. Try to choose sensitive antibiotics based on drug sensitivity tests. Before that, SMZco, quinolone antibiotics, ampicillin, second- or third-generation cephalosporin antibiotics, etc. should be selected based on clinical conditions. For patients with more acute and severe conditions, combined intravenous administration should be used.

3. Correct the complex factors that cause urinary tract infection, such as stones, urinary tract obstruction, vesicoureteral reflux, etc.

4. Treatment with traditional Chinese medicine.

In addition, treatment of urinary tract infection also includes self-treatment. The following aspects should be achieved in terms of diet and personal hygiene.

1. Pay attention to personal hygiene to avoid repeated infections.

2. Get more rest and get enough sleep to improve your resistance.

3. Drink plenty of water, more than 1500-2000 ml a day, to increase urine volume, which can not only flush and clean the urethra, but also excrete drug metabolites from the body and reduce drug toxicity.
